MySQL表注释(table comment)是用于描述表或列的额外信息。表注释可以帮助数据库管理员和开发人员更好地理解表或列的作用和用途。
在MySQL中,可以使用以下语句为表添加注释:
```sqlCREATE TABLE table_name COMMENT 'Table comment here';```
其中,`table_name` 是要创建的表名,`column1`、`column2` 等是表的列名,`datatype` 是列的数据类型,`COMMENT 'Table comment here'` 是表的注释。
也可以使用以下语句为已存在的表添加注释:
```sqlALTER TABLE table_name COMMENT 'Table comment here';```
其中,`table_name` 是要添加注释的表名,`COMMENT 'Table comment here'` 是表的注释。
此外,还可以使用以下语句为表的列添加注释:
```sqlALTER TABLE table_name MODIFY COLUMN column_name datatype COMMENT 'Column comment here';```
其中,`table_name` 是要添加注释的表名,`column_name` 是要添加注释的列名,`datatype` 是列的数据类型,`COMMENT 'Column comment here'` 是列的注释。
请注意,表注释和列注释是可选的,但它们对于提高数据库的可读性和维护性非常有用。
MySQL表注释的重要性与使用方法详解

在数据库管理中,表注释是一个容易被忽视但至关重要的功能。它不仅能够提高数据库的可读性,还能帮助开发者和管理员更好地理解和使用数据库。本文将详细介绍MySQL表注释的重要性以及如何使用它。
一、MySQL表注释的重要性

1. 提高数据库的可读性
数据库中的表和字段往往包含大量的数据,如果没有注释,理解这些数据结构将变得非常困难。表注释能够为表和字段提供清晰的描述,使得开发者和管理员能够快速了解其用途和结构。
2. 增强代码的可维护性
随着项目的不断迭代,数据库结构可能会发生变化。表注释能够帮助开发者快速定位到需要修改的地方,从而提高代码的可维护性。
3. 促进团队协作
在团队开发中,表注释能够帮助团队成员更好地理解数据库结构,减少沟通成本,提高协作效率。
二、MySQL表注释的使用方法

1. 创建表时添加注释
在创建表时,可以使用COMMENT关键字为表和字段添加注释。以下是一个示例:
CREATE TABLE user (
id INT AUTO_INCREMENT PRIMARY KEY COMMENT '用户ID',
username VARCHAR(50) NOT NULL COMMENT '用户名',
email VARCHAR(100) NOT NULL COMMENT '邮箱',
password VARCHAR(50) NOT NULL COMMENT '密码'
) COMMENT '用户信息表';
2. 修改表注释
如果需要修改已创建表的注释,可以使用ALTER TABLE语句。以下是一个示例:
ALTER TABLE user COMMENT '修改后的用户信息表';
3. 查看表注释
要查看表注释,可以使用SHOW CREATE TABLE语句。以下是一个示例:
SHOW CREATE TABLE user;
4. 添加字段注释
在创建字段时,可以为字段添加注释。以下是一个示例:
ALTER TABLE user MODIFY COLUMN username VARCHAR(50) COMMENT '用户名';
5. 查看字段注释
要查看字段注释,可以使用SHOW FULL COLUMNS语句。以下是一个示例:
SHOW FULL COLUMNS FROM user;
三、MySQL表注释的最佳实践
1. 在建表时添加字段说明
在建表时,为每个字段添加注释,描述其用途和结构。这有助于提高数据库的可读性和可维护性。
2. 使用phpMyAdmin添加注释
在phpMyAdmin中,可以方便地为表和字段添加注释。打开phpMyAdmin,选择数据库和表,点击“结构”选项卡,然后在字段上右键点击“注释”,即可添加注释。
3. 开发中使用脚本进行表字段注释的统一管理
在开发过程中,可以使用脚本对表字段注释进行统一管理,确保注释的一致性和准确性。
MySQL表注释是数据库管理中不可或缺的一部分。通过合理使用表注释,可以提高数据库的可读性、可维护性和团队协作效率。在创建和修改数据库时,务必为表和字段添加注释,遵循最佳实践,让数据库管理更加高效。